Visit the highlights of eclectic Buenos Aires on this city overview where you will explore the history, architecture, and culture of the city. Your personal tour guide will take you through the contrasting parts of the city teaching you everything you need to know. Starting the day in Plaza de Mayo, the main center of the city, you’ll first learn about the city’s rich history and tumultuous politics. Next, visit the luxury neighborhood of Recoleta where you’ll discover why Buenos Aires is called “the Paris of South America”. Learn about the people who shaped the city as you visit the world-renowned Recoleta Cemetery, where Eva Peron is buried, along with many other iconic Argentines. The gui...

Catedral Primada
It is the church where the Pope Frances used to celebrate mass. Also you will see the Mausoleum of Gral. San Martin, our liberator. The tour guide will lead you inside.

La Recoleta Cemetery
It is one of the "must" of the city, considered an open sky art museum, the place where Evita Peron is buried. ADMISSION TICKETS ARE NOT INCLUDED (U$D 12.- per person po be paid at the entrance by credit or debit card)

La Boca
The old port of the city, the place where Tango Music started 150 years ago. Famous for the colorful houses and the stories about inmigrants. Lets Dance!
